Result description
Results from the iBROW project have substantially contributed to and enabled further research on terahertz (THz)-communication towards next generation of wireless communication beyond 5G (occasionally dubbed “6G”). Nokia, the major industrial partner on iBROW, is for instance looking at further research towards highly energy efficient THz communication systems operating at data rates up to 100 Gbit/s. An internal R&D activity at Nokia Bell-Labs is taking up from iBROW results and directed towards RTD based transceivers operating at ultra-high carrier frequencies. This activity is performed in close partnership with the iBROW partner, the University of Glasgow. Similar to this, several research partnerships established through iBROW are active. Moreover, iBROW results and lessons have been communicated in several invited conference and workshop presentations, e.g. at “2nd Towards TeraHertz Communication Workshop”, Brussels or at Graphene Week, Helsinki 2019.
